2025-2026
General Assembly

(Introduced)
Codifies the disparate impact standard in the human rights law; provides that in cases of alleged housing discrimination, an unlawful discriminatory practice may be established by a practice's discriminatory effect.
[S04067 2025 Detail][S04067 2025 Text][S04067 2025 Comments]
2025-06-11
SUBSTITUTED BY A4040A
